Mahabharata Udyoga Parva – यथा सर्वगतं सौक्ष्म्याद आकाशं नॊपलिप्यते

Shloka (श्लोक)
यथा सर्वगतं सौक्ष्म्याद आकाशं नॊपलिप्यते
सर्वत्रावस्थितॊ देहे तथात्मा नॊपलिप्यते
⚡ Quick Meaning
The soul, like space, is omnipresent and does not get influenced by its surroundings.
Translations
English Translation
Just as the subtle ether exists everywhere and remains unaffected, the soul, which is present throughout the body, remains untainted and unattached to the material realm, signifying its true nature of purity and permanence.

Commentary
Context
This shloka elaborates on the unwavering and unblemished essence of the soul compared to the omnipresent ether.
Meaning
It portrays that the essence of the self is subtle and supreme, standing apart from the temporary nature of the material world.
Application
Recognizing this detachment can lead to a deeper spiritual understanding and realization of one’s true self, fostering peace.
